Transaction 76e322136d11408605b848e7b8f8e54f2bd9a638a7bdae3646c13930db705964
1 Input
1 Output
-
76e322136d11408605b848e7b8f8e54f2bd9a638a7bdae3646c13930db705964:0
- value
- 609625
- script pubkey
- OP_0 OP_PUSHBYTES_20 9e5bc105871d90ba4aa007d595ea918911f2ecca
- address
- bc1qneduzpv8rkgt5j4qql2et6533ygl9mx25239pz